A brief on the implementation of the national nuclear power programme

Description

The Nigeria Atomic Energy Commission is poised to position the country to successfully implement the National Nuclear Power programme in a sustainable manner. A programme to deploy NPPs for electricity generation has been developed and approved by the Federal Government. Successful implementation requires meticulous planning and serious commitment of national resources on a long-term basis. National cooperation and partnership with the IAEA and the international community is deemed to be paramount, appropriate and useful for the success of the programme. Government has shown commitment by taking on the responsibility for infrastructure and manpower development and would create the expected enabling environment for successful implementation in partnership with the private sector.The implementation of the programme is on course
